Orbit at Lab todayTickets on sale for Isotopes' Labor Day game Laboratory employees can meet Orbit and buy tickets today for the Albuquerque Isotopes' game against the Nashville Sounds on Labor Day, Sept. 1. Orbit, the team mascot of the Isotopes, and team ticket sales personnel will be with Orbit as he sells tickets at Technical Area 55, the Otowi Building at TA-3, at S-Site and the Los Alamos Neutron Science Center (LANSCE) at TA-53. Limited-seating tickets are available for Lab personnel and their families for $5, cash only. In order to expedite ticket sales, Laboratory organizations should be collecting money from employees planning to attend the game and purchase the tickets in bulk. However, employees can, if they wish, purchase tickets individually and have their picture taken with Orbit. Wheelchair accessible seating also is available at the park. Orbit and Isotopes ticket sales staff will be selling tickets in the PF-1 Auditorium at TA-55 from 10:30 to about 11:30 a.m. Orbit then moves to the Otowi Building where he and Laboratory Director G. Peter Nanos will sell tickets from noon to about 1:30 p.m. While at the Otowi Building, Orbit will have lunch and receive a Laboratory t-shirt and baseball cap from Nanos. Between 1:45 and 3 p.m., Orbit will sell tickets at various other Lab locations, including S-Site, LANSCE, the KSL Services crafts and SM-30 warehouses at TA-3. The Labor Day contest is scheduled to begin at 1:35 p.m. For more information, contact Kathy DeLucas of the Public Affairs (PAO) Office at 7-5225 or write to kdelucas@lanl.gov by electronic mail.
